This week I have closely worked with Kalina my set designer for the Independent project, we have created some mood boards for inspiration together which I believe are a good way of showing our ideas to the tutors and to the director, when I start my career as a designer I will use mood boards as a way of condensing my work to get a feel of my concepts and themes. Kalina and I have decided to create our design of Vanity Fair like a roulette wheel where the characters are very forced and fake, for my costumes I have taken inspiration from 19th century caricatures where the fashions are extremely exaggerated, I want to create the idea that the costumes look real but have fake elements and the concept that possessions like jewellery etc are of the utmost importance.
After having this meeting with Kalina I have realised how important it is to have constant contact and discussion with the set designer as it really enhanced my ideas and felt like a proper collaboration where we were both on the same page to make the costumes and set work really well together.
